Tennis Finishes Tenth at GLCA Tourney

For the second match in a row, one point kept the Wabash tennis from victory at the 2006 Great Lakes Colleges Association Tennis Tournament. The Little Giants lost 4-3 to Ohio Wesleyan to finish tenth in the ten-team event, hosted by Kenyon College.

Jay Horrey won his 20th singles match of the season with a 6-0, 6-1 victory over David Kubacki in the first flight. Nathan Mullendore was the only other individual winner for the Little Giants, posting a three-set 2-6, 7-5, 6-3 win at sixth singles.

Adrian Starnes and Sean Clerget combined for an 8-4 win at second singles. PT Prosinski and Daniel Petrie were 9-8 winners at third doubles to secure the team point for Wabash.

The Little Giants (7-13) will play Hanover College Tuesday afternoon at the Collett Tennis Center at Wabash at 5 p.m.
